TTC Extra: Women & Office "Housework"

A new study finds that women are more likely to take on non-promotable tasks. Experts suggest that because women are use to being caretakers, they tend to take on the responsibility of handling basic tasks in the workplace as well. Panel: Del. Eleanor Holmes Norton, Rina Shah, Hilary Rosen, Liz Matory
